BRIEF: UCLA players get healthy for Stanford game

Nov. 26--UCLA receiver Thomas Duarte, who left practice Tuesday with an injured left leg, returned Wednesday and is expected to play against Stanford in the Rose Bowl on Friday.

Duarte has battled sore hamstrings this season, forcing him to miss two games. So far this season he has 23 receptions, averaging 19.9 yards per catch, and three touchdowns.

The Bruins will also have available defensive back Ishmael Adams (ankle), defensive back Priest Willis (head trauma) and receiver Devin Fuller (leg). All practiced Wednesday.

With a victory over Stanford, UCLA will win the Pac-12 South Division and go to the conference championship game. A loss sends the winner of the Arizona-Arizona State game to the Dec. 5 title game in Levi's Stadium in Santa Clara, Calif. The Wildcats and Sun Devils play Friday.
